Output e52356851ef9837e6082c54afdaa66ef89849ac54b9294362857752508eadfe7:12

value
740000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0123123becf796e205d2ba672cee28a8e0c1c8eb OP_EQUAL
address
31o2cXXafpEE8vWXJSDV7NiBfPVSbNy4hT
transaction
e52356851ef9837e6082c54afdaa66ef89849ac54b9294362857752508eadfe7
confirmations
321097
spent
true